Day 3: Bir to Barot Valley (The Hidden Gem)

Drive toward the secluded Barot Valley (approx. 2–3 hours). This village is nestled in the lap of the Uhl River and is famous for its terraced fields and trout fish.

  • Highlights: Visit the Uhl River for a relaxing riverside stroll. Explore the Old Railway Bridge and the reservoir of the Shanan Power House.

  • Experience: For those interested in angling, Barot is the best place in Himachal for trout fishing (permits required).

Travel Tips for You

  1. Best Time for Paragliding: For the best thermals and clear views, suggest your clients visit between March to June or September to November.

  2. Packing Essentials: Barot can be significantly colder than Bir due to the river. Advise carrying an extra layer of woolens.

  3. Connectivity: While Bir has excellent Wi-Fi (popular for Workations), network coverage in Barot can be spotty—perfect for a peaceful retreat.

  4. Local Flavor: Recommend trying the Barot Trout Fish for dinner—a local delicacy that is a must-have for non-vegetarians.
